INTERNET SOCIETY PEERING FELLOWSHIP

Application Deadline: 2 May 2025

LOCATION: Multiple Regions

The Peering Fellowship supports individuals making Internet access affordable, reliable, and resilient by improving local Internet interconnection infrastructure and advocating for an enabling policy environment that supports a thriving Internet ecosystem. 

ELIGIBILITY:

This engaging six-month program is designed to equip 15 peering and interconnection professionals with skills, knowledge, and tools to address interconnection and peering challenges while maximizing opportunities that grow the Internet and develop the community at peering events. This fellowship is one of the ways that the Internet Society is supporting affordable and reliable access efforts. 

Applicants should be individuals actively engaged in Internet policy, business, and/or technical development related to peering and transit. Interested individuals must complete an online application form.

Candidates who meet the following are welcome to apply:

Based or living in Latin America and the Caribbean (LAC), Africa, or the Asia-Pacific (APAC) region.*

Have a passport valid until June 2026 to be able to travel to the events.

LAC, valid until April 2026

APAC, valid until June 2026

Africa, valid until February 2026

Are able to attend sessions and travel to one of these events:

AfPIF, 19-21 August 2025

LACNOG, 6-10 October 2025

Peering Asia, 4-6 November 2025

Have at least 3 years of experience in the Internet industry.

Availability to fully participate in the six-month experience.

Be available for virtual meetings between 11:00-15:00 UTC.

Have reliable access to broadband Internet connection and relevant devices.

Have a working proficiency level in verbal and written English. (This fellowship will be delivered in English).

Be able to fully participate in the six-month experience which requires a commitment of approximately four hours a week.

Participants from Least Developed Countries (LDCs) and Small Island Developing States are encouraged to apply.

BENEFIT:

Travel support for one peering event:

A round-trip air ticket to one peering event.

Hotel accommodation for the duration of the event.

A fixed stipend for additional needs.

Please note that the Internet Society does not offer financial support for visa-related costs, and travel arrangements are specifically fixed for the calendarized workshop dates only.

FULLY FUNDED UNIVERSITY OF OXFORD REUTERS INSTITUTE JOURNALISM FELLOWSHIP PROGRAMME FOR MID-CAREER JOURNALISTS.

Application Deadline: Thursday 13 February 2025, 23:59 (UK time)

LOCATION: England

The Journalist Fellowship Programme at the Reuters Institute is one of the world’s leading schemes for practising, mid-career journalists to take some time out from their day jobs to explore journalism in depth. The majority of our Journalist Fellows are fully-funded and they also receive a stipend to cover living and travel costs.

ELIGIBILITY:

They accept around 30 Journalist Fellows from around the world each year, each of whom bring fascinating insights and a wealth of experience to the institute. Here’s what is unique about our programme:

You will be embedded in a cutting-edge institution that is shaping key media debates. The Reuters Institute produces world-class research on the main challenges of the industry.

You will be part of an institution with a global outlook. Our Journalist Fellows come from all over the world. They share ideas and experiences of working in different countries and different mediums.

You will be part of one of the world’s greatest universities. Oxford offers unrivalled study facilities, leading research centres, extensive learning support and a global reputation.

You will be just one hour from London by train, providing convenient access to some of the world’s leading news publishers like The Guardian, the Financial Times and the BBC.
